The most important pieces of information when choosing a motor oil are found in your owner’s manual. It will specify: The correct SAE grade or range of SAE grades. Whether conventional, synthetic, and/or synthetic blend oil is recommended. Whether an oil with a third-party certification, such as Dexos, is recommended.On average, cars using conventional oil need an oil change every 5,000 to 7,500 miles. If you put synthetic oil in the engine, it can go even longer. In normal driving conditions, it’s expected that the car could go anywhere from 7,500 to 15,000 miles. Another signal that you should check engine oil would be the colour of the oil. The colour of clean oil is amber, and it is a bit translucent. As oil becomes older, the colour of the oil changes to a darker shade due to the presence of particles from the engine. Be sure that you check engine oil on a monthly basis. One of the most common symptoms of overdue oil change is a knocking or ticking noise coming from your engine. This sound is typically caused by the lack of proper lubrication as the old oil becomes dirty and loses its effectiveness.
